michaelp1446 Posted April 2 Report Share Posted April 2 Quantum and Quantum class ships have a "secret door" to the Solarium on deck 13. It is rarely used except by those staying on deck 13. It is not a primary means of accessing the Solarium. Deck 14 is the primary entrance to the Solarium. You should not have excessive noise. Crown&AnchorEsq Posted April 2 Report Share Posted April 2 As noted, you are not likely to have much foot traffic by your door but you may have a fair bit of noise above your room. If you are four doors down that seems to put you pretty much right under the bar/possibly the solarium bistro. You are likely to hear people sliding chairs and moving about. If possible you may want to drop down to deck 12. With that said, these are small considerations and while deck 13 is "one to avoid" if you can, you will likely have a great time regardless of where you end up.
